Abstract

A pillar cable truss system including a support cable extending between a pair of splice tubes mounted onto a geological formation such as a pillar in a coal mine with a pair of rock anchors. The splice tubes may be attached to two support cables such that sets of the support cables with splice tubes and rock anchors may be connected together to encircle a pillar. A vertically arranged elongated cable spacer tube is mounted onto the pillar with a rock anchor and includes openings through which the support cables extend. The spacer tube retains sets of the support cables apart from each other and/or allows the support cables to be installed in a crisscross pattern.
